If, during the ensuing time between dedication of land for park purposes and commencement of first stage or development, circumstances arise which indicate another site would be more suitable for park or recreational purposes serving the subdivision and neighborhood (such as receipt of a gift of additional park land), the land may be sold or traded for other land upon the approval of the city council, after recommendation from the planning commission. The resultant funds from a sale shall be used for purchase and development of a more suitable park site. Surplus park land sold shall be subject to the provisions of this chapter. (Ord. 3646 § 1, 1995; Ord. 3317 § 1, 1990)
